What is Validity?

Validity is the degree to which a test measures what it claims to measure. In simpler terms, it refers to whether the test is ‘fit for purpose’. For instance, if a shopping bag is designed to hold shopping, and it fails to do so because its handles are weak or it has holes, we would deem it invalid, i.e., not fit for its intended purpose. Similarly, in the context of psychological tests, if a questionnaire designed to measure anxiety fails to capture feelings of anxiety effectively, it would also be considered invalid.

What is Reliability?

Reliability refers to the consistency of the test results. A reliable test yields similar results when administered under the same or similar conditions. Reliable tests can be trusted to produce the same outcomes repeatedly. For instance, when you need to reach work, you anticipate your journey to be consistent. If your car consistently fails to start or the public transport you rely on is repeatedly late, you would say these methods are unreliable.

Importance of Validity and Reliability in Testing

In the context of scientific research and data analysis, the principles of validity and reliability are equally important. Ensuring the validity of a test involves developing and validating instruments that accurately measure the intended variables. For example, psychological tests must be psychometrically sound, meaning they accurately assess the psychological attributes they are intended to measure.

Reliability, on the other hand, ensures that the test produces consistent results. Reproducibility of results is crucial for scientific credibility. For instance, in a study measuring the effectiveness of a new drug, the results must be reproducible across different conditions and time points.
